What does Mbps or megabits per second mean?
A bit is the smalled measurement of a piece of information on a computer. 8 bits make up a byte, 1,024 bytes is a kibibyte (KiB), 1,024 KiB add up to a mebibyte (MiB) and 1,024 MiB is a gibibyte (GiB). The speed of information which can pass through your internet connection is measured in megabits per second (a million bits per second) or Mbps. 1 Mbps is about 0.1192 MiB/s (mebibyte per second).
